@rrhoover thanks! the invisible UI idea was what made it fun. I thought about removing the artificial delay altogether (so you never saw anything at onegoodread.me), and still may do that.
I think the "channel" concept is the logical next step. I may add one for academic CS papers, or other hard to find types of content.
Other than that, there are a few common sense changes (keeping people from getting sent to the same article twice), but I'm avoiding doing anything that requires user accounts or logging in.
